When you get the 'Check 103 Long Range Radio' message on your Honeywell keypad it means that there is a problem with the cellualr communicator attached to your system. RF Interference (or “radio frequency interference”) is a trouble condition that may affect your system’s ability to function correctly. High-frequency radio devices, such as wireless routers, HAM radios, etc., may interfere with your system’s ability to send and receive signals. Trouble Conditions . ... NOTE: For SIA FAR listed panels, the Stay Arming Exit Delay ...There are several causes of “103 Check Ingrng” radio errors. Some of the most common reasons are. No cellular or internet connection. Loose tamper cover. Loose wires or incorrect placement of wires. Low or dead batteries. Unregistered communicator. Trouble Message or Icon: Diagnosis: Troubleshooting: 800 Base Cover Tamper or Tamper + Zone : Panel Tamper. The cover has been removed from the main keypad or touchscreen, or the specified zone, possibly because the battery was being changed. Replace the keypad, touchscreen or sensor cover. The trouble condition should clear.

Wait for the Gateway to boot up and then connect the Ethernet cable (previously disconnected).When the CO sensor has passed end-of-life, a trouble signal will be sent to the Command panel. This indicates that the CO sensor inside the detector must be replaced. If unresolved for 30 days, the detector will chirp every 45 seconds. Once the detector has reached end-of-life, contact ADT for assistance.

With a range of up to 37 miles, and up to 2,622 channel combinations to choose from, these are some extremely versatile walkies.The Honeywell 5800RP is a wireless repeater module that boosts the radio frequency (RF) signal between a Honeywell wireless device and a wireless receiver. The typical RF range of a Honeywell 5800 series wireless device is 200 feet nominal from the wireless receiver.
